La Conciergerie is a former palace and prison which is located to the west of Île de la Cité, not far from the Notre Dame cathedral. The building of La Conciergerie was built in gothic architecture, a style that was quite famous in that era.
La Conciergerie does not stand alone. It is actually a part of a bigger tourist attraction called Palais de Justice, a government building which is used for judicial purposes. Tourists come to this site to see the prison which serves as a witness of French history. It was in this prison hundreds of prisoners with guillotine sentence were incarcerated.
